Kelsi Shannon, MA, is a Registered Psychological Associate (PA #94029657) working under the supervision of Dr. Helen Hayden-Wade (License No. CA PSY19313) as she completes her final requirements toward licensure as a psychologist.
Her clinical practice includes children, adolescents, adults, and families navigating anxiety, trauma, grief, and life transitions. She offers a collaborative, trauma-informed approach that helps clients understand the patterns shaping their lives and build lasting resilience.
Kelsi is especially passionate about supporting adolescents and young adults as they develop a stronger sense of identity, healthy coping skills, and self-advocacy. A primary focus of her practice is supporting individuals with ADHD and high sensitivity (HSP). Through a neurodiversity-affirming approach, she helps clients strengthen emotional regulation and executive functioning. She is LGBTQIA+ affirming and incorporates each client’s cultural, developmental, and family context into treatment.
Kelsi believes healing begins with feeling understood. Together with her clients, she supports movement beyond survival and toward lives grounded in authenticity and meaningful connection.

Experience and Background

Before becoming a therapist, Kelsi worked in engineering, an experience that continues to shape her thoughtful and analytical approach to therapy. She also has more than five years of school-based mental health experience, collaborating with families, educators, and multidisciplinary teams while supporting students through IEP and 504 accommodations.
